This is a junior Elasticsearch \& Observability Engineer role focused on supporting, maintaining, and assisting in the deployment of the Elasticsearch Stack and observability solutions across multi\-platform environments (Mainframe, Open Systems, and Container platforms). This role operates as a structured executor within the team, performing routine operational tasks, platform health checks, basic troubleshooting, and supporting application onboarding under guidance.
**What You'll Do**
* Assist in maintaining, supporting, and extending Elastic Stack components (Beats, Elastic Agents, Logstash, Elasticsearch, Kibana);
* Execute predefined procedures and runbooks for platform health monitoring, routine maintenance, and alert checks across non\-production and production environments;
* Support application teams during onboarding onto the observability platform;
* Assist in configuring basic monitoring, dashboards, log collection, and alerting;
* Participate in routine release execution and incident handling under the guidance of senior team members;
* Follow established coding standards, governance, and CI/CD practices;
* Document operational activities, updates, and ticket resolutions accurately;
* Collaborate closely with team members and communicate progress clearly within the team and with stakeholders.

**What You'll Need**
**Qualifications**
* University deg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a comparable technical field (or equivalent initial experience);
* 0\-2 years of hands\-on experience or familiarity with IT environments, logging, and monitoring concepts;
* Basic understanding of Agile delivery principles and ITIL/incident management processes (is a plus);
* Foundational knowledge of Operating Systems: Linux and/or Windows basic commands, file systems, and core metrics (CPU, memory, storage).
**Technical Skills**
* Understanding of core Observability concepts (logs, metrics, traces, golden signals) — mandatory;
* Exposure to or willingness to learn the Elastic Stack (Elasticsearch, Kibana, Logstash, Beats, Elastic Agents) and OpenTelemetry;
* Basic knowledge of version control (Git) and CI/CD pipelines concepts;
* Basic understanding of Containers (Docker, Kubernetes) and APIs (REST) is a plus;
* Foundational awareness of IT Security principles (authentication, access management basics);
* Basic knowledge of collaboration and ticketing tools: Jira, Confluence, ServiceNow, MS Office.
